Skip to content

Proste Testy

Programujesz zdalnie ale nie masz czasu grać w Wiedźmina bo ciągle trzeba poprawiać Unit Testy?

Zawsze możesz je zaskipować!

Ale jeśli nie możesz tego zrobić to pokażę Ci kilka szybkich kroków jak uprościć Unit Testy i w końcu mieć czas na granie*

*dodatkowy czas można przeznaczyć na inne rzeczy 😉

Nigdy więcej nie trać czasu na

😡 czytaniu za długich Unit Testów

😡 rozkminianiu skomplikowanych Unit Testów

😡 poprawianiu zabetonowanych Unit Testów

😡 setupowaniu Unit Testów

Dzięki tym prostym trikom oszczędzisz duuużo czasu na Unit Testach

Nic nie stracisz na jakości testów. Wręcz przeciwnie! Po zastosowaniu tych prostych trików Twoje Unit Testy będą:

💙 proste

💙 stabilne

💙 skuteczne

💙 łatwe w utrzymaniu

💙 łatwe w zrozumieniu

💙 bez niepotrzebnych zależności

Co w pakiecie

Kurs “Proste Testy” składa się z 8 lekcji, które pokazują, jak napisać proste Unit Testy, które są łatwe do zrozumienia i utrzymania. 

8 skondensowanych mejli z przykładami błędnych i poprawnych Unit Testów.

Mejle w odstępie 2 dni aby mieć czas wdrożyć u siebie rozwiązania z danej lekcji i mieć czas na granie 😎

Poznaj proste triki

Poprawne nazwy

Nie trać czasu na czytanie kodu Unit Testu, wystarczy jego nazwa aby zrozumieć co testuje.

Tylko niezbędne przypadki testowe

Nie mnóż niepotrzebnych przypadków testowych które nic nie wnoszą.

Widoczna wiedza domenowa

Używaj DSL (Domain Specific Language) i nie trać czasu na czytanie kodu i analizowanie co tak właściwie robi dana funkcjonalność.

Poprawnie dobrany Unit

Nie testuj każdej klasy. To nie jest poprawny “unit”.

Bez mocków do setupowania

Nie używaj mocków których setup ma 15 linijek i betonuje test.

Jednolinijkowe setupy

Nie twórz skomplikowanych i długich setupów. Warunki początkowe powinny mieścić się w 1 linijce.

Przykładowe lekcje

🔥 Bonus 🔥

Oprócz kursu dostaniesz też dostęp do
webinarów na Discordzie Value Architecture Forum
o testowaniu, architekturze, produktywności i nie tylko

Dołącz dziś